Northampton Commercial Context
Why Northampton Businesses Need Reliable Commercial Vehicle Access
Northampton sits on the M1 between Junctions 15 (the original Northampton South junction) and 16, with the A45 running east to Wellingborough and Rushden, linking to the A14 — the trunk route to Felixstowe, the UK's largest container port. The A43 runs north-east to Kettering and the A14; the A508 runs north to Market Harborough. The geography is the most freight-favourable in England.
The Golden Triangle — formed by Daventry to the north-west, Northampton at the centre, and Milton Keynes to the south — is the densest cluster of distribution-park real estate in the UK. The reach from this point covers approximately 90% of the UK population within a four-hour drive. Brackmills Industrial Estate, on the south-eastern edge of Northampton, is one of the largest single industrial estates in the UK and home to dozens of major distribution operations. DIRFT (Daventry International Rail Freight Terminal), 20 minutes north on the A5, is the UK's largest inland rail freight terminal, anchoring intermodal flow between Felixstowe, the Midlands, and the north.
Travis Perkins Group is headquartered in Northampton on the Lodge Farm Industrial Estate. Carlsberg Marston's runs its main UK brewery on Bridge Street. Barclaycard's UK technology centre sits at Pavilion Drive. Avon Cosmetics has a major distribution presence. The University of Northampton's Waterside campus has reshaped the town centre. No Clean Air Zone operates in Northampton.
Who Hires in Northampton
The Business Types Driving Vehicle Hire Demand in Northampton
Distribution and 3PL operators across Brackmills, DIRFT, Crick, and the wider Golden Triangle run continuous national van fleets — parcel networks, grocery distribution, retail logistics, and major 3PL firms. The pattern is round-the-clock and at major scale. Long-term and contract hire structures suit this profile, with formal SLAs and managed fleet often essential.
Carlsberg UK's national brewery and distribution operation drives beverage logistics at scale — bulk movement and last-mile distribution both originate here. Travis Perkins Group's HQ and the wider builders'-merchant supply chain drive continuous commercial vehicle demand. Trades and contractors on the Northampton Waterside redevelopment, the Northgate redevelopment, and broader Northamptonshire construction need site-appropriate vehicles for the contract duration.
Smaller operators serving inner Northampton, Daventry, Kettering, and the wider M1/A14 corridor often run mixed fleets — flexi hire on rolling 28-day terms suits new contract starts and peak cover. NHS framework supply at Northampton General Hospital adds a steady public-sector contract base. University-side framework work at the Waterside campus is steady year-round.
